Refactor generation of git-annex.cabal and incorporate man pages.
The existing `sed | find | perl` hack in the Makefile was not including the man pages in the generated git-annex.cabal. I couldn't figure out why it didn't work; running the `find | perl` part of the command *did* list the man pages ... So, I set up a new hack. It produces a cleaner .cabal file and includes the man pages in the sdist. I changed git-annex.cabal and its generation as follows: - git-annex.cabal is now generated by a here document in git-annex.cabal.template.sh. The here document has inline file list insertion, whereas before the file lists were inserted with sed. - The 'Extra-Source-Files:' field now only includes the non-source files: the man pages, plain text documentation, and license. - The source dependencies are now listed in 'Other-Modules' sections in the 'Executable' and 'Test-Suite' sections. The list of dependencies is generated by `gen-other-modules.sh`. - The ./debian and ./doc are no longer included in the sdist package. These were not installed anywhere by `cabal install`. A user that wants them could clone the git repo. Running the tests with cabal is not yet working, i.e. cabal configure --enable-tests && cabal build && cabal test and cabal install --enable-tests fail to find Utility.Touch. However, I did not break this: it doesn't work for the git-annex package on Hackage either. Next step is to figure out how to deal with HSC in cabal ... or not bother, because `make test` works. I'm worried this is a cabal bug. To test building from sdist, I've been running cd ../.. ; cabal sdist ; cd dist ; tar xf git-annex-3.20120605.tar.gz && cd git-annex-3.20120605 && rm -fr /tmp/git-annex && cabal install --prefix=/tmp/git-annex && tree -A /tmp/git-annex in the dist directory. Using `cabal-dev install` is a better test, but is very slow.
